20080212606 | Data Transfer Circuit - A data transfer circuit is provided for sending digital data at high rates across short but significant distances within an integrated circuit. The data is sent on parallel conductors that are divided into a number of groups. At the receiving end, a multiplexer selects each of the groups in turn and presents them at a set of conductors that are the same in number as one of the groups. At the transmitting end, a data marshalling circuit takes the bitstream to be transmitted and places it on the conductors in a particular redundant fashion so that the bitstream appears to advance across the set of outputs of the multiplexer. That is particularly useful where those outputs are presented to a pre-emphasis filter and line driver. The apparent data rate can be changed by making two or more of the groups of conductors have identical data. | 09-04-2008 |

20080225886 | SERIAL COMMUNICATION SYSTEM - A serial communication system includes a master processor and a slave processor. A CS signal for requesting a serial communication is output from the master processor, and an OK_INV signal for responding to the CS signal is output from the slave processor. When a CS signal is an active state, the master processor executes a serial communications of a preset number of bits every time that a level of the OK_INV signal is reversed. The slave processor inverts a level of an OK_INV signal in response to the CS signal shifting to the active state. The slave processor changes the level of the OK_INV signal every time that a serial communication of a preset number of bits is completed. | 09-18-2008 |

20130243011 | METHOD AND SYSTEM FOR 10GBASE-T START-UP - Certain aspects for the start-up procedure of transceivers supporting higher data rates over twisted-pair copper cabling are provided for 10 Gbit/sec Ethernet links (10 GBASE-T). During a PMA (physical medium attachment) training period of the start-up procedure, long PMA training frames are exchanged periodically between link partners. A significant portion of each PMA training frame consists of known pseudo random sequences simultaneously transmitted over four wire pairs. PMA training frames include an InfoField for exchanging parameters and control information between link partners. For example, the InfoField's payload comprises fields for indicating current transmit power backoff (PBO), next PBO, requested PBO, transition count, control information, and for communicating precoder coefficients. Information in InfoFields is repeated and is not necessary that a link partner decodes every InfoField. For example, by occasionally reading the transition count, a link partner can determine when a change in transmit PBO and/or a state transition is to occur. | 09-19-2013 |
